是的,Laravel 支持國際化。Laravel 是一個功能豐富的 PHP Web 框架,它內置了強大的國際化功能,可以幫助您輕松地創建多語言支持的應用程序。
要在 CentOS 上安裝 Laravel 并支持國際化,請按照以下步驟操作:
首先,確保您的 CentOS 系統已安裝了 PHP 和 Composer。如果沒有,請使用以下命令安裝:
sudo yum install php php-cli php-fpm php-mysqlnd php-mbstring php-xml php-zip
curl -sS https://getcomposer.org/installer | php
sudo mv composer.phar /usr/local/bin/composer
接下來,安裝 Laravel Installer:
composer global require laravel/installer
創建一個新的 Laravel 項目:
laravel new my-laravel-app
將 my-laravel-app 替換為您的項目名稱。
進入項目目錄并運行開發服務器:
cd my-laravel-app
php artisan serve
安裝 Laravel 的國際化包 “spatie/laravel-lang”:
composer require spatie/laravel-lang --dev
發布語言包文件:
php artisan vendor:publish --provider="Spatie\Lang\LangServiceProvider"
在 config/app.php 文件中,將 'locale' => 'en' 更改為 'locale' => 'zh-CN'(或您選擇的其他中文語言代碼)。
復制語言包文件到 resources/lang 目錄:
cp -R vendor/spatie/laravel-lang/src/zh-CN resources/lang/
現在,您的 Laravel 應用程序已經支持中文(或其他您選擇的語言)。您可以根據需要創建和編輯 resources/lang 目錄下的語言文件,以便為您的應用程序提供多語言支持。